Jamming Jerk Chicken Thighs on the Primo JR 🔥 Started the fire with some Good Charcoal and a Burn Firestarter Bag. Seasoned these thighs up with Malcom Reed’s Jammin Jerk and let them roll at 300 degrees until they hit that perfect 185-190 internal temp. Crispy skin, juicy bite, and packed with flavor 🌶️🍗

Cooking jerk chicken on a ceramic grill like the Primo JR offers a unique way to lock in flavors and moisture, making every bite a delightful experience. One of the key factors I found when preparing Jammin Jerk Chicken Thighs is the importance of temperature control. Maintaining a steady 300 degrees Fahrenheit ensures the chicken cooks evenly without drying out, which helps the skin crisp up beautifully while preserving the juicy interior. Starting the fire with good charcoal and using a burn firestarter bag can simplify the ignition process and promote a consistent heat source, which is crucial for indirect grilling this type of dish. Also, using Malcom Reed’s Jammin Jerk seasoning adds a perfect blend of spices to elevate the chicken's flavor profile, combining heat, sweetness, and aromatic herbs. I personally like to monitor the internal temperature closely, aiming for between 185 and 190 degrees Fahrenheit. This range results in tender, fall-off-the-bone chicken thighs packed with vibrant jerk flavors. Using a wireless temperature probe like FireBoard® can make this process easier, allowing you to track your meat without opening the grill constantly, preserving heat and smoke. For those new to the Primo Ceramic Grills, it’s important to familiarize yourself with its heat retention capabilities and vent adjustments to control smoke and air flow. This technique enhances the smoky flavor that complements jerk seasoning so well.
